Form 4: Fulgent Genetics Insider Sells Shares for Tax Withholding
Statement of Changes in Beneficial Ownership
Fulgent Genetics Chief Scientific Officer Hanlin Gao reported a transaction involving the withholding of 1,645 shares to cover tax obligations upon the vesting of restricted stock units.
Summary
- Hanlin Gao, Chief Scientific Officer at Fulgent Genetics, Inc., engaged in a transaction on April 26, 2026.
- This transaction involved the withholding of 1,645 shares of common stock.
- The shares were withheld to satisfy tax obligations arising from the vesting of restricted stock units.
- These restricted stock units were assumed under a merger agreement dated November 7, 2022.
- Following this transaction, Mr. Gao beneficially owns 993,007 shares of common stock directly.
